Course structure

• Wildlife Documentary Distribution Strategies • Audience Engagement and Marketing Tactics • International Distribution Channels and Platforms • Rights Management and Licensing Agreements • Funding and Financing for Wildlife Documentaries • Impact Assessment and Evaluation Methods • Digital Distribution Trends and Technologies • Negotiation and Deal-making in Distribution • Case Studies in Successful Wildlife Documentary Distribution
